Nothing compares to freshly baked homemade apple pie a la mode, but you can quench your craving for the real thing in less than five minutes. Both the faux apple pie a la mode and easy apple pie sundae recipes begin with a can of apple pie filling.

These simple dessert recipes are extremely versatile. Mix and match ingredients to create a signature ice cream dessert.

Faux Apple Pie a la mode
Yield: 4 servings
Ingredients
21-ounce can apple pie filling
8 Graham crackers
1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1 pint ice cream

Directions
Heat apple pie filling in the microwave until warm, about 45 seconds.
Divide warm pie filling between four serving dishes.
Top with crumbled graham crackers and sprinkle with ground cinnamon.
Add a scoop of vanilla ice cream and serve immediately.

Specialty sundaes fetch a premium price at restaurants, but it is easy to make a homemade version. For a pretty presentation, layer ingredients in a clear glass or sundae dish.

Easy Apple Pie Sundae Recipe
Yield: 4 servings
ingredients
8 Graham crackers
4 tablespoons chopped pecans
21-ounce can apple pie filling
1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
ice cream

Directions
Coarsely crumble graham crackers. Toss with chopped nuts and set aside.
If desired, heat apple pie filling in the microwave until warm, approximately 45 seconds. Top with cinnamon.
Add ice cream to a small glass or dish.
Top with a layer of graham cracker mixture and a dollop of apple pie filling.
Add more ice cream.
Top with a dollop of pie filling and finish with a layer of graham cracker mixture.
Serve immediately.

Easy Apple Pie Dessert Recipe Tips

A small amount of whipped cream or caramel sauce makes a tasty addition to both recipes.

Vanilla ice cream is a classic choice, but also consider other flavors, such as dulce de leche, for a memorable flavor combination.

Canned apple pie filling is soft enough to eat with a spoon, but you may want to coarsely cut the apple slices before assembling the desserts.

For a more authentic piecrust flavor, skip the graham crackers and use shortbread cookies, such as Pepperidge Farm Chessman, instead. The rich, buttery taste of shortbread cookies is a close substitute for homemade piecrust. Try gingersnaps for a burst of spicy flavor.

Make a caramel apple sundae by layering ice cream, warm caramel sauce and chopped peanuts to mimic the coating on a caramel apple.
